Round bale silage (or balage) is the product of cutting forage crops with conventional hay harvest equipment, allowing the forage to wilt to between 40 and 60 percent dry matter, baling the forage into tight bales and quickly wrapping the bales in plastic so oxygen is excluded. Assuming 15 per cent moisture and 20 per cent baling loss: Hay yield in tonnes per hectare = dry matter percentage (step 3) x fresh weight (step 2) x 1.15 x 0.8 x 0.1 ÷ area cut (step 1).
